summaryrefslogtreecommitdiff
path: root/venv/lib/python3.11/site-packages/fast_query_parsers
diff options
context:
space:
mode:
authorcyfraeviolae <cyfraeviolae>2024-04-03 03:10:44 -0400
committercyfraeviolae <cyfraeviolae>2024-04-03 03:10:44 -0400
commit6d7ba58f880be618ade07f8ea080fe8c4bf8a896 (patch)
treeb1c931051ffcebd2bd9d61d98d6233ffa289bbce /venv/lib/python3.11/site-packages/fast_query_parsers
parent4f884c9abc32990b4061a1bb6997b4b37e58ea0b (diff)
venv
Diffstat (limited to 'venv/lib/python3.11/site-packages/fast_query_parsers')
-rw-r--r--venv/lib/python3.11/site-packages/fast_query_parsers/__init__.py5
-rw-r--r--venv/lib/python3.11/site-packages/fast_query_parsers/__init__.pyi27
-rw-r--r--venv/lib/python3.11/site-packages/fast_query_parsers/__pycache__/__init__.cpython-311.pycbin0 -> 378 bytes
-rwxr-xr-xvenv/lib/python3.11/site-packages/fast_query_parsers/fast_query_parsers.abi3.sobin0 -> 2185632 bytes
-rw-r--r--venv/lib/python3.11/site-packages/fast_query_parsers/py.typed0
5 files changed, 32 insertions, 0 deletions
diff --git a/venv/lib/python3.11/site-packages/fast_query_parsers/__init__.py b/venv/lib/python3.11/site-packages/fast_query_parsers/__init__.py
new file mode 100644
index 0000000..bed81ce
--- /dev/null
+++ b/venv/lib/python3.11/site-packages/fast_query_parsers/__init__.py
@@ -0,0 +1,5 @@
+from .fast_query_parsers import *
+
+__doc__ = fast_query_parsers.__doc__
+if hasattr(fast_query_parsers, "__all__"):
+ __all__ = fast_query_parsers.__all__ \ No newline at end of file
diff --git a/venv/lib/python3.11/site-packages/fast_query_parsers/__init__.pyi b/venv/lib/python3.11/site-packages/fast_query_parsers/__init__.pyi
new file mode 100644
index 0000000..57ab360
--- /dev/null
+++ b/venv/lib/python3.11/site-packages/fast_query_parsers/__init__.pyi
@@ -0,0 +1,27 @@
+from typing import Any
+
+def parse_query_string(qs: bytes, separator: str) -> list[tuple[str, str]]: ...
+
+"""Parse a query string into a list of tuples.
+
+Args:
+ qs: a query byte-string.
+ separator: A separator symbol.
+
+Returns:
+ A list of string/string tuples.
+"""
+
+def parse_url_encoded_dict(qs: bytes, parse_numbers: bool = False) -> dict[str, Any]: ...
+
+"""Parse a query string into a dictionary of values.
+
+Args:
+ qs: a query byte-string.
+ parse_numbers: If true, parse numbers into ints and floats otherwise keep them as strings.
+
+Returns:
+ A string keyed dictionary of parsed values.
+"""
+
+__all__ = ("parse_query_string", "parse_url_encoded_dict")
diff --git a/venv/lib/python3.11/site-packages/fast_query_parsers/__pycache__/__init__.cpython-311.pyc b/venv/lib/python3.11/site-packages/fast_query_parsers/__pycache__/__init__.cpython-311.pyc
new file mode 100644
index 0000000..9b93d5c
--- /dev/null
+++ b/venv/lib/python3.11/site-packages/fast_query_parsers/__pycache__/__init__.cpython-311.pyc
Binary files differ
diff --git a/venv/lib/python3.11/site-packages/fast_query_parsers/fast_query_parsers.abi3.so b/venv/lib/python3.11/site-packages/fast_query_parsers/fast_query_parsers.abi3.so
new file mode 100755
index 0000000..b2fee32
--- /dev/null
+++ b/venv/lib/python3.11/site-packages/fast_query_parsers/fast_query_parsers.abi3.so
Binary files differ
diff --git a/venv/lib/python3.11/site-packages/fast_query_parsers/py.typed b/venv/lib/python3.11/site-packages/fast_query_parsers/py.typed
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/venv/lib/python3.11/site-packages/fast_query_parsers/py.typed